‘Dancing with the Stars 21’: Maksim Chmerkovskiy to return as guest judge

dwtsRemember when there was talk before this season of “Dancing with the Stars” that there would be no guest judges this season? Well, we’re kind of laughing about that now.

On “Good Morning America” Tuesday it was confirmed that former pro Maksim Chmerkovskiy would be returning to the show to judge for the second time on Monday’s episode, which means that we’ll probably get that oh-so-great combination of quality critiquing and ego. The thing is that Maks is a ballroom expert, so when it comes to getting people with insight on the panel, he brings that way more than Alfonso Ribeiro did during his stint last week.

However, at the same time do we really need another voice? It’s mostly a time issue, since these shows have had to shorten some routines in order to accommodate doing performances and results within the span of two hours. Trying to make the judging longer than the routines is not something we endorse.

As for the fact that Maks’ brother Val is in the competition with Tamar Braxton, that’s not a big deal to us in the slightest. She’s a great dancer, so she’s probably going to get great scores regardless of who is on the panel. Also, Maks is probably not the kind to score based on nepotism; he’ll probably be harder on his brother than anyone else.

Last night, Gary Busey was officially eliminated from the competition, which brings us down to just nine contenders moving into the next show and the infamous Switch-Back. Right now Bindi Irwin is at the top of the leaderboard with a 28, including the first 10 of the season.
